It's a Toy and Not in the Good Way

The opposite of intense, something I feel tickling should be. The feathers used were too light and downy and didn't provide enough drag to do anything; even the harder area where there was a bit of glue wasn't too great. This is a pass. If you really want one, get one from the kid's section of the dollar store.

Design / Craftsmanship / Size / Material / Features


As you can tell, this is just a plastic stick with a fun-looking poof on the top. It looks like a kid's toy, honestly, and I think I can get one at the dollar store. This doesn't even resemble a feather duster as it did in the picture. I imagined the poof being bigger and less circular, and perhaps proportionately larger compared to the stick.
I do like that it came clean, doesn't smell and the feathers don't come off. The feathers are pretty downy, but it looks so flimsy; I'm afraid after a while or one accident where it catches on something the whole thing will break.

Performance

Things that are ticklish usually have enough mass to cause the slightest friction without putting on too much pressure, which has a result of losing the ticklish feeling and becoming more like a touch. What tickles the best is an optimization problem. You can't be too light or too heavy. This went way too light.
While this was being used on me, it felt more like someone was cleaning me or blowing on me than tickling me. The only place that was tickled was my feet after my partner pushed down to where the glue was, and even then it wasn't really intense. That area however doesn't help anywhere else. I was surprised, since I was one of the most ticklish people I knew and came into this worried I was going to freak out, but it turns out there was nothing to worry about.
